Merge commit 'refs/pull/433/head' of github.com:apache/usergrid into 2.1-release
Project: http://git-wip-us.apache.org/repos/asf/usergrid/repo Commit: http://git-wip-us.apache.org/repos/asf/usergrid/commit/63f49bac Tree: http://git-wip-us.apache.org/repos/asf/usergrid/tree/63f49bac Diff: http://git-wip-us.apache.org/repos/asf/usergrid/diff/63f49bac Branch: refs/heads/USERGRID-872 Commit: 63f49bac58395b8fc9b36fedd59dae297e63459f Parents: b895643 f840623 Author: Michael Russo <michaelaru...@gmail.com> Authored: Thu Nov 12 13:19:54 2015 -0800 Committer: Michael Russo <michaelaru...@gmail.com> Committed: Thu Nov 12 13:19:54 2015 -0800 ---------------------------------------------------------------------- .../usergrid/corepersistence/CoreModule.java | 134 ++++++++++++++----- .../asyncevents/AmazonAsyncEventService.java | 1 + .../asyncevents/AsyncEventsSchedulerFig.java | 94 +++++++++++++ .../asyncevents/AsyncIndexProvider.java | 2 +- .../asyncevents/EventExecutionScheduler.java | 37 +++++ .../traverse/ReadGraphCollectionFilter.java | 3 +- .../traverse/ReadGraphConnectionFilter.java | 3 +- .../corepersistence/rx/impl/AsyncRepair.java | 38 ++++++ .../rx/impl/ResponseImportTasks.java | 38 ++++++ .../service/ServiceSchedulerFig.java | 66 +++++++++ .../collection/guice/CollectionModule.java | 32 +++++ .../guice/CollectionTaskExecutor.java | 35 ----- .../EntityCollectionManagerFactoryImpl.java | 5 +- .../impl/EntityCollectionManagerImpl.java | 17 ++- .../mvcc/stage/delete/UniqueCleanup.java | 12 +- .../mvcc/stage/write/WriteCommit.java | 10 +- .../scheduler/CollectionExecutorScheduler.java | 52 +++++++ .../scheduler/CollectionSchedulerFig.java | 53 ++++++++ .../collection/EntityCollectionManagerIT.java | 68 ++++++++++ .../mvcc/stage/delete/MarkCommitTest.java | 2 +- .../mvcc/stage/write/WriteCommitTest.java | 2 +- .../core/executor/TaskExecutorFactory.java | 108 +++++++++++---- .../persistence/core/guice/CommonModule.java | 25 ++-- .../persistence/core/rx/RxSchedulerFig.java | 71 ---------- .../core/rx/RxTaskSchedulerImpl.java | 81 +---------- .../usergrid/services/AbstractService.java | 13 +- 26 files changed, 724 insertions(+), 278 deletions(-)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/usergrid/blob/63f49bac/stack/core/src/main/java/org/apache/usergrid/corepersistence/asyncevents/AmazonAsyncEventService.java ----------------------------------------------------------------------